Modeling the double charge exchange response function for a tetraneutron system

Abstract: This work is an attempt to model the 4n response function of a recent RIKEN experimental study of the double charge exchange 4He(8He,8Be)4n reaction in order to put in evidence an eventual enhancement mechanism of the zero energy cross section, including a near-threshold resonance. This resonance can indeed be reproduced only by adding to the standard nuclear Hamiltonian an unphysically large T=3/2 attractive 3n-force which destroys the neighboring nuclear chart. No other mechanisms like cusps or related structures were found.
